I have two completely separate Confluence instances. In Confluence Instance 1 I am trying to create a template structure only 5 pages (not the whole space). I would like to transfer these 5 pages into Confluence Instance 2, but keep all formatting. 

I have tried this with word, but it import everything into a single Wiki Markup macro. I need my sections and instructional text as well.

 There are two ways you can do this if I understand your question correctly.  

Option 1
Open both confluence instances in different browser windows.  Create the pages that you want in instance 2 and copy the content from instance one in edit mode to instance 2.

Option 2
 Exporting from one instance to another can be done by following the Confluence Documentation.  If you do a custom export you can select pages and just export that.  You can then use this documentation to restore the pages.  

Somethings to consider.  If the instances differ in releases sometimes the restore will not work as expected.  If there is major release differences then there will be issues.
